THROW-OFF


Meaning of THROW-OFF in English

ˈ ̷ ̷ˌ ̷ ̷ noun

( -s )

Etymology: throw off

1. : an act or instance of throwing off ; specifically : the start of a hunt

2. : something that is thrown off

3. : something that throws off: as

a.

(1) : a device in a printing press for suspending impression without stopping the machine

(2) : an automatic device in a machine tool to stop the feed

b. : derail

4. : the amount of cash generated by the operation of a business
